KTM's junior GP team

1 of 1

KTM will field a Junior Team in the 125cc GP championship in 2006, to run alongside the official works team of Mika Kallio and Julian Simon.

The KTM Junior Team will consist of Austrian Michael Ranseder and German Stefan Bradl. Both have raced as wildcards in the 2005 125cc championship, with Ranseder taking 12th in Catalunya, Assen and Germany. Bradl is the son of former 250GP racer Helmut Bradl, and claimed 16th place in Germany.

Both rider swill compete for the full 2006 season under the management of Dieter Stappert, who has worked with riders including Ralf Waldmann and Jeremy McWilliams.

The first tests for the Red Bull KTM Junior Team are scheduled to take place in Spain at the end of January, 2006.
